Snowshoe walking in Prato Valentino: Anello Verdomana

START: Prato Valentino - Baita del Sole (1684 m)

DIFFERENCE IN HEIGHT: 250m

DIFFICULTY: tourist

TIME: 2.30 h

LENGHT: 5 km 

 

DESCRIPTION:
It's a brief and easy ring track, good for beginners, which is not so far from the other snowshoeing in Prato Valentino: Anello Dosso Lau.
The path twists and turns through the woods all around Verdomana lodges.

WARNING:
Make sure your equipping is ok and check weather forecasts before snowshoeing.
Always follow the path and respect the environment.
